Welcome to Greystone - Your Ultimate Gatlinburg Getaway
Escape to the serene beauty of Gatlinburg and indulge in the luxury of our magnificent 5-bedroom, 5-bathroom cabin named Greystone. Nestled atop a hill just above the Ripley's Aquarium of Gatlinburg, this spacious three-level cabin offers everything you need for a memorable vacation in the heart of the Great Smoky Mountains.
As you enter Greystone, you'll be greeted by an open and inviting foyer. To your right, you'll find a charming dining area that can comfortably seat eight, perfect for family gatherings and meals with a view. The modern kitchen boasts stainless steel appliances, ensuring your culinary adventures are a breeze. The adjacent living room features a cozy gas fireplace and provides access to a deck where you can relax and savor the breathtaking mountain views. The main floor master suite offers a king-size bed and a luxurious ensuite bathroom with a spacious walk-in shower.
Venture to the top floor, and you'll discover a delightful workspace with a desk and computer, should you need to stay connected. To the right, you'll find another master bedroom with a king-size bed and ensuite bathroom featuring a walk-in shower. On the left, another king bedroom awaits, complete with a cozy fireplace and a bathroom featuring both a shower and a relaxing Jacuzzi tub. This floor also grants you access to a deck where you can soak in the stunning views.
The bottom floor offers yet another master bedroom with a king-size bed and an ensuite bathroom featuring a walk-in shower. A game room awaits, equipped with an exciting arcade game and a pool table for endless entertainment. A hall bath with a luxurious Jacuzzi tub, laundry facilities, and the final king bedroom, complete with a gas fireplace, round out this floor. This bedroom also offers access to the bottom deck, where a hot tub awaits to soothe your cares away.
Greystone doesn't stop at its interior luxuries. You'll find both a gas grill and a charcoal grill, perfect for cooking up a delicious BBQ feast to enjoy on the deck while taking in the mesmerizing mountain vistas.

    We thoroughly enjoyed our stay at this spacious cabin! With five bedrooms and five baths, it provided ample room for our entire family and more. The generous layout ensured that everyone had their own comfortable space, complemented by a sizable common area that facilitated quality time together. The well-equipped kitchen was a standout, allowing us to prepare meals without the need to venture into town. Accommodating six people easily, the cabin could have comfortably hosted even more, making it ideal for larger groups. A notable perk was its pet-friendly policy, making it a perfect retreat for those with furry companions. One minor drawback is the lack of walkability. Despite being less than a mile from Gatlinburg, the absence of safe sidewalks posed a challenge for those preferring to explore the area on foot. Nevertheless, this small inconvenience did not detract significantly from the overall positive experience we had at this impressive cabin.

    We have stayed in this chalet before and loved it! At that time, it was owner-managed but, now it is managed by a rental company. We really wanted to love our stay in this beautiful chalet but, this stay did not go well. We checked in a few minutes after 4:00pm and as soon as we entered the chalet, we could smell gas. We looked at all 3 fireplaces and the pilot light was not lit on any of them and the gas smell was fairly strong. We immediately opened the windows and called the management company. That was a few minutes after 4:00. By 6:30, we were cold (windows open), several of our family members were nauseous and had headaches and no one had come to look at the problem so, I called again. By 8:00, most of our family members had decided to leave and no one had come to check the gas smell. During this time, we also discovered that the hot tub was not working either. I called again around 8:15 and finally someone arrived to look at the fireplaces. The gentleman who showed up noted that there appeared to be a gas leak and turned the gas’off to all of the fireplaces. The next morning, the management company called and said someone would be out to look at the hot tub shortly. The only access to the deck with the hot tub is through the bedroom my daughter was sleeping in so, she got up and went upstairs to wait. We were still waiting at 3:15pm so, I called and asked them not to bother. Bottom line - 4 hours to respond to gas leak, fireplaces never worked, nor hot tub.
